Costs of Home Health Care in Euless

The cost of home health care in Euless, TX, typically ranges from $20 to $35 per hour, depending on the level of care required. Basic home care services, such as assistance with daily activities, usually fall on the lower end of this spectrum. More specialized care, such as skilled nursing or therapy, may cost more. It’s advisable to check with local providers for precise pricing and to explore any available insurance or financial assistance options.
